?I'm especially interested in difficult cases. I always have. It was a difficult case that first initiated me in the world of autism.?His name was Adam S. He was the most troublesome child in his school, because he was so aggressive and violent. Later I found out that Adam S. was always biting, pinching, slapping and striking blows on the head of everyone around him ? including himself ? regardless of age. But there, in the waiting room, I found him so original that, instinctively, I sat down next to him on the floor and started behaving like him... I think I wanted to show him that I admired him, ? writes Howard Buten.This extract is characteristic of Buten's highly original approach and signature style. He is reputed for his distinctive tone, iedividual thinking, authentic writing mingling case studies with personal anecdotes, and theoretical considerations. In this book, readers will fied...
